Food Household Consumption — Emissions (CO2eq) in Chad
Chad: Food Household Consumption — Emissions (CO2eq) was 124.13 kt in 2023. ▲ Rising
Food Household Consumption — Emissions (CO2eq) in Chad, 1990–2023
Source: Food and Agriculture Organization of the United Nations. Measured in kt.
Analysis
Chad recorded 124.13 kt for food household consumption — emissions (co2eq) in 2023.
That represents a change of down 5.0% on the previous year and up 46.2% over ten years.
Over the whole period, food household consumption — emissions (co2eq) in Chad peaked at 131.05 kt in 2021 and was at its lowest, 32.68 kt, in 1990.
Chad ranks 119th of 207 countries on this measure, in the middle of the range.
The long-run direction has been consistently rising across the 34 years of available data.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
